Output 65a4301f37a97e40d09665ed5bf007d6d21651f8813a98ba80d204a94ec42d23:1

value
1399399
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c3d27b9f0393444ac5c8ec3c37cc151c2347e22 OP_EQUAL
address
2MupYAnsRfxKc3cbeKP4C817LiVbDRgqGc1
transaction
65a4301f37a97e40d09665ed5bf007d6d21651f8813a98ba80d204a94ec42d23